A keylogger, short for keystroke logger, is a type of software or hardware device that is designed to track and record every keystroke made on a computer or mobile device. This can include sensitive information such as login credentials, credit card numbers, and personal messages. Keyloggers can be particularly dangerous because they operate covertly, often without the knowledge or consent of the device user.
